Get one from Jasper and they do updates on that transmission.They weld the end of the spider gear pins,Chrysler does have problems with them breaking and does damage to the case.They also have a better warranty,you can take it to any Jasper dealer for warranty work if there are any problems.The other places,you have to take a certain place for warranty work and the warranty sucks.The worst part is that unnessary back mount thanks to a really dumb Chrysler engineer that needs to be shot.
